          Whoever said that springtime is when young men’s fancies turned to romance, didn’t really understand the depth of the issue.  You see, with most young men I know, the pursuit of the fairer sex isn’t limited to a season, a year or even a high school career.  When I was younger, like most young men I know, thinking about girls wasn’t a hobby, it was a fulltime job!

         The point to this observation about boys and girls is to highlight a literary style used by Solomon in the book of Proverbs to describe mankind’s pursuit of wisdom.  When the sage wrote about the righteous person’s desire for wisdom he compared its allure to that of a young maiden.  In fact, he parallels wisdom’s appeal to that of a young lass when he observes, “She is more precious than jewels; And nothing you desire compares with her.”  (Proverbs 3:15).

         How important is wisdom to us?  When we lose our zeal to become wise, let’s take the time to follow a young man whose been smitten by a young lady and it should come back to us pretty quickly.
